Abstract
The utility model provides a lamp with improved radiating performance. The lamp comprises a base, a power supply, a circuit board and a luminous body; vent holes are uniformly distributed on the base; the lamp is further provided with a lamp body radiator on which heat-conducting plates are arranged; the contact area of the lamp body radiator and air is increased, so that the problem that the radiating area is small is solved with the utilization of the properties of rapid conduction and heat dissipation of the lamp body radiator; a heat-insulating plate is arranged between the base and the circuit board and is provided with radiating air vents; the vent holes are uniformly distributed on the base so that the radiating area is increased, and the radiating capacity is high; and the phenomenon that the circuit board and the luminous body in the lamp are burnt out due to over-high heat can be avoided, and the service life of the lamp is prolonged.
Description
Technical field
The utility model relates to a kind of light fixture, more particularly, relates to a kind of light fixture that can improve heat dispersion.
Background technology
In the illumination light fixture, that existing lighting has usually is dustproof, waterproof, anti-corrosion or the like function, but heat sinking function is one of important problem of puzzlement product quality always; Particularly high-power LED light source and other high-power light source; Its light source can produce great amount of heat when luminous work, at present, most of light fixtures all are not directed against the radiator structure of heat dissipation problem special; So the working time is long; Light-source temperature is higher, can influence the light efficiency of its light source, and has had a strong impact on the service life of light fixture.
Summary of the invention
To above problem, the utility model provides a kind of lamp body radiator that has, and is provided with the base and the thermal insulation board that is provided with the heat radiation pore of air vent, can improve the light fixture of heat dispersion.
The utility model is realized through following technical scheme:
A kind of light fixture that improves heat dispersion comprises: comprising: base, be fixed in the power supply in this base, also comprise wiring board that is arranged on the base and the illuminator that is electrically connected with this wiring board, said base average mark is furnished with air vent; Said light fixture is provided with the lamp body radiator; Said lamp body radiator is the hollow round table structure; Said lamp body radiator shroud is outside illuminator; Said lamp body radiator is made up of last ring, middle ring, chassis and heat conduction plate; This chassis is connected with whorl of base, and on the ring circumference, an end of ring was provided with the heat conduction air drain during this heat conduction plate was adjacent to during said heat conduction plate was evenly distributed in; Be provided with thermal insulation board between said base and the wiring board; Said heat conduction plate is provided with the heat radiation rib, and this heat conduction plate and this heat radiation rib are combined closely.
Further, said heat radiation rib is the arc slab-like, and these heat radiation rib both sides are provided with floor.
Further, said illuminator is a light emitting diode.
Further, said lamp body radiator is provided with panel.
Further, said lamp body radiator bottom surface average mark is furnished with air vent.
Further, said thermal insulation board is provided with the heat radiation pore.
Beneficial effect of the utility model and advantage:
A kind of light fixture that improves heat dispersion that the utility model provides provides a kind of heat conduction plate that is provided with, the heat radiation rib; Lamp body radiator with the increase of air contact area; Utilize the fast characteristic of its heat loss through conduction, solve the little problem of area of dissipation, be equipped with the base and the thermal insulation board that is provided with the heat radiation pore of air vent; Make it increase its area of dissipation, heat dissipation capacity height, the heat dispersion of light fixture is significantly improved.
